1) The Return of Christopher Daniels and Debut of Frankie Kazarian
After a long stint in TNA Impact Wrestling, Christopher Daniels will be making his return to the place he started off, Ring of Honor. Daniels was in the main event of the first ever ROH show back in 2002. In the following years, he would rise to prominence which led to him getting signed by TNA Wrestling, but the time has come for The Fallen Angel to come home! Daniels is not coming alone however, he's bringing his Bad Influence partner, Frankie Kazarian with him! Daniels & Kazarian will be taking on ROH Tag Team Champions Kyle O'Reilly & Bobby Fish (ReDragon) in a match that has potential to steal the show. Kyle O'Reilly is a unique wrestler reminiscent of strikers like Samoa Joe and technical specialists like Nigel McGuinness. His partner Bobby Fish is no slouch in the ring either and they've dominated the ROH Tag Divison for quite some time having classic matches against teams such as The Young Bucks. Seeing Bad Influence clash with ReDragon will be nothing short of epic.
